The Importance of the 98% RTP

One of the most noteworthy aspects of the chicken road game is its exceptionally high Return to Player (RTP) of 98%. This figure represents the percentage of all wagered money that the game pays back to players over time. An RTP of 98% is notably higher than many other casual games, making it particularly attractive to players who appreciate transparency and a fair chance of winning. This high RTP isn’t merely a marketing gimmick; it’s a testament to the game’s design.

It’s important to understand that RTP is a long-term average. It doesn’t guarantee individual wins, but it does indicate that, over a large number of plays, players are likely to receive a significant proportion of their wagers back. This creates a less punitive experience, encouraging players to continue enjoying the gameplay without feeling constantly cheated by unfavorable odds.
